First-gen Austinite of parents from Mexico City chiming in: this is my favorite taco truck in town. I like Las Trancas, I like Mi Trailita, but this one is my favorite.
Their prices are reasonable, their portions are very generous, and the food is good. I haven’t had everything on the menu, but I’ve had 2/3’s of it and I have yet to get something bad.
Highlights are the pastor, the carnitas, & the breakfast tacos. Their tortas are the best I’ve had in the city, with the bread being perfectly authentic.
Also, their hours are unbeatable. Go there.
